Voting No: None. <br /> <br />Council recessed at 7:30 p.m. <br /> <br />Mayor Reimann called the meeting back to order at 7:45 p.m. <br /> <br />Case #2: Administrator Performance Evaluation: <br /> <br />This portion of the meeting was closed to the public and Mr. Hartley's performance <br />evaluation ensued from 7:45 p.m. to 9:45 p.m. <br /> <br />Mr. Hartley dismissed himself from Council Chambers at 9:45 p.m. in order to allow the <br />City Council the opportunity to discuss a contract proposal for the City Administrator <br />position. <br /> <br />At 10:30 p.m., Mr. Hartley and Ms. Frolik were called back into Council Chambers and <br />the meeting was again open to the public. <br /> <br />The City Council proceeded to review the contract proposal that had been drafted for the <br />City Administrator position. The proposal consisted of a 2 year contract with a $1500 <br />increase in annual salary each of the two years; employer contribution to deferred comp <br />equal to 5% of annual salary; an increase in health insurance contributions equal to what the <br />AFSCME unit will be receiving; 15 days of paid vacation annually effective January 1 of <br />each year with a maximum accrual of 25 days vacation. The 'Hours of Work' para~aph of <br />the employment agreement would also be mended by eliminating the last two sentences <br />limiting the employee to 8 hours of personal time off per week and requiring maintenance <br />of a log of hours worked. <br /> <br />Mr. Harfley stated that he will take whatever is offered but noted that the proposal just <br />reviewed would leave him as the lowest paid City Administrator in a group of comparable <br />cities and that his increase would be considerably less than what other Ramsey employees <br />are receiving. <br /> <br />Motion by Councilmember Peterson and seconded by Councilmember Pearson to renew <br />City Administrator David Hartley's employment agreement with the following adjustments: <br />a two year contract for 1990 and 1991; a $1500 increase in annual salary in each of the two <br />years; employer contribution to employee's deferred comp plan equal to 5% of annual <br />salary; health insurance contributions equal to that received by the AFSCME unit; 15 days <br />of paid vacation annually effective January 1 of each year with a maximum accrual of 25 <br />days vacation; and the 'Hours of Work' paragraph amended by eliminating the last two <br />sentences limiting the employee to 8 hours of personal time off per week and requiring <br />maintenance of a log of hours worked. <br /> <br />Motion carried. Voting Yes: Mayor Reimann, Councilmembers DeLuca, Pearson, Cich <br />and Peterson. Voting No: None. <br /> <br />City Council/January 3, 1990 <br /> Page 7 of 9 <br /> <br /> <br />
